Mercy
Laura D. Rodriguez

Will the Liberty of Life come to be Mine
If I shed Mortality and lay it by,
And flourish in spite of that dreaded curse,
That leaves me helpless upon a Hearse.
A Slave to humanity's tradition
And past my peak: My Life's fruition
Dictated by the Cessation of Heart
Ignoring the fire sprung from the spark.
A full ignition of the Life I crave
As the dimming finds me old and Grave
And gathering my futile plea
For Death to kindly spare Me
